Jay and Coach Jenkins were seated on the bleachers, looking at the rule book.
“I could really use a tough guy like you,” said Coach Jenkins. He looked very official in a yellow tourney hat, a blue vest, and a pale yellow T-shirt. There was a jersey slung over his shoulder. “The team’s a bunch of princes, if you know what I mean,” he added.
“You’re telling me,” said Jay, closing the rule book. “It’s all ‘After you, old chum. Oh, pardon me, did I bump you?’”
Coach chuckled.
“Where I come from, it’s ‘Prepare to die, sucker!’” Jay threw down the rule book and stood up. “As my father says, the only way to win is to make sure everyone else loses! You rip—”
“Jay,” Coach said. He stood up. “Jay! Jay, Jay, Jay. Let me explain a ‘team.’” He guided Jay to sit back down on the bleachers with him. “It’s like a family,” Coach said.
“You do not want to be at my house at dinnertime,” said Jay.
Coach nodded. “Okay, okay,” he said. “You know how a body has a lot of different parts? Legs, elbows, ears. But they all need each other. Well, that’s what a team is—different players who work together to win. Make any sense?”
Jay looked thoughtful. “Can I be the fist?” He made a fist.
Coach laughed. He took the jersey off his shoulder and held it out to Jay.
It was blue and had Jay’s name and the number eight on it in gold.
With a smile, Jay took it and put it on over his leather vest. He thanked Coach Jenkins and took off down the field and back to the dorms. He threw open the door to Mal and Evie’s room, whooping and showing off his jersey. Carlos whistled from where he sat with Dude on the floor, looking at something on his laptop. Evie was bending over a mountain of homework and copying two sets of answers from her magic mirror. Mal leafed through the spell book on her bed, searching for answers.
“Did your plan work with Jane?” Jay asked Mal. “Are you going over to see the wand?”
“Do you think that I would be going through every single spell in this book if I hadn’t completely struck out?” said Mal.
Her friends exchanged looks.
“Someone is in a bad mood,” said Carlos.
“My mom’s counting on me,” said Mal, flicking Carlos’s head. “I can’t let her down!”
“We can do this!” said Jay.
His three friends stared at him.
“If we stick together,” said Jay.
“And we won’t go back until we do,” said Mal. “’Cause we’re rotten…”
“To the core,” they all said in unison.
“Oh, yeah,” said Evie nonchalantly. “I found out that Fairy Godmother blesses Ben with the wand at coronation and we all get to go.”
Mal’s eyes widened.
“I have nothing to wear, of course,” said Evie.
Mal looked at her incredulously.
There was a knock at the door.
“What?” asked Evie.
“Hold that thought,” Mal told Evie. She got up and opened the door.
